The Ultimate Experience for Space Enthusiasts - a SPACE PASS.
First stop is the Astronaut Hall of Fame, where you can not only see the history of our Astronaut Core but also try the G-Force Simulator and test yourself on some of the toughest tasks. Upon arrival at the main visitor center complex, it's lunch time, and your chance to sit down to a buffet lunch and presentation from an astronaut – a great opportunity for photos and autographs.
Following launch it is time to ride the DISCOVER KSC Bus Tour. This takes you close by the launch pads, it is a two hour fully guided bus tour within Kennedy and if you really want to experience Kennedy yet don't necessarily wish to walk around and read the exhibits yourself then this is your opportunity. The tours shows you areas not seen on the regular bus tours. The bus tour ends at the Saturn V Center where guests get to walk under the Saturn V rocket and touch a peice of moon rock.

Experience the Canyon Fox - an exciting zip line ride with a twist. Standing at 182m high, the Canyon fox is the highest flying-fox in New Zealand which will drop you into a 10m freefall.
Continue your adventure with the worlds most exciting jet boat ride. Speed along the water and around the narrow river bends at up to 85km/h before your skilled drive spins you 360 degrees. Top it off with white water rafting down the Kawarau or Shotover River. This iconic river has stretches of calm water with a unique perspective of the historic Kawarau Bungy Bridge as your raft passes underneath. Experience the rugged Gibbston Valley wine region and Lord of the Rings country before taking on New Zelands longest commercially rafted rapid, the 400m Dog Leg Rapid.

Olivier Giraud was born in 1977 in Bordeaux. When he turned 18, he decided to become a chef so he left his hometown...Paris.
A few years later, he graduated from one of the best catering school in France.
He left Paris in 2001 for the United States of America (oh my gooooooood) where he became a waiter. After a wine training course where he finished Major of his hotel promotion, he won THE prize : 6 years visa in the USA! Quickly, he became a restaurant manager in this 5 star Hotel, «The Breakers», Palm Beach, Florida.
5 years later, he decided to go back to Paris to realise his childhood dream: becoming a comedian. In fact, during these few years, he laughed a lot about the cultural differences between Americans and French and he decided to write a one man show 100% in English about all these differences. On the 10 May 2009, his dream came true!!! The show «How to become a Parisian in one hour?» was born.
Everybody in the theater industry told him that his project in English was a really stupid idea. Nobody wanted to bet on him so he decided to produce the show by himself and created his «French Arrogance Productions».
For the fifth year, the show is one of the most successful show in France! 500 000 people discovered the show, a result of an incredible worldwide word of mouth....Oh la la!
